Does Reicast need a BIOS?
reicast requires proper Dreamcast BIOS files! Just creating some random files and renaming them will (obviously) not work! On newer versions of reicast you can pinpoint to the folder that contains the data folder.

Where do I put Redream BIOS?
For Android Users Name the original BIOS boot. bin and place it in /mnt/sdcard/Android/data/io. recompiled. redream/files/boot.

How do I reicast a Dreamcast BIOS file?
Inside there create a folder called “data” and put the BIOS files inside. Make sure that the names of the folders and the BIOS files are correct! reicast requires proper Dreamcast BIOS files! Just creating some random files and renaming them will (obviously) not work!
How to use reicast user guide?
User Guide 1 Configuration menu. You can access it by touching the reicast logo on the top left side of the screen or pressing left on the D-pad/analog stick of your gamepad. 2 Paths. The “Paths” screen allows you to tell reicast where the folder with your BIOS files and where the folder with your game files are placed. 3 Input. 4 About.
What’s wrong with ReDream’s proprietary BIOS?
What makes this even more confusing is that Redream auto-generates “fake” proprietary bios with the names boot.bin and flash.bin if it doesn’t find files with those names on first startup. And Redream’s proprietary bios don’t work as well with all games as the original Sega bios.
